Requirements

  • Associates Degree or higher, preferred
  • Financial Services, Investments, Banking or Insurance work experience is desirable.
  • Contact center experience a plus
  • Strong verbal communication skills
  • Familiarity with Excel helpful
  • Will be required to possess and/or obtain (within the first 10 weeks) a Securities Industries Essentials (SIE), Series 6 license, and Series 63.
  • Fingerprint, credit check and background check is required for sponsorship of FINRA licensing.
  • Continued employment requires incumbents to receive sponsorship from State Farm VP Management Corp.

Responsibilities

  • Researches information to service and resolve customer inquiries and account issues
  • Answers customer and agent telephone inquiries on Investment Planning Services accounts and policies
  • Processes financial account transactions, entries, product inquiries, and/or requests
  • Reviews and provides suggestions to improve workflows, processes, and/or procedures
  • Applies general knowledge of investment fundamentals and industry trends to service Customer and agent inquiries
  • Candidates selected for this position will be expected to take Investment Planning Services phone calls.
